Climate twins of Clinton, NJ
These are the US cities whose 12-month climate pattern most closely matches Clinton's. Each "twin" must be at least 140 miles away to avoid trivial near-neighbor matches. Similarity is computed across all 24 monthly metrics (12 average temperatures + 12 average precipitations), normalized so temperature and precipitation contribute equally.
Side-by-side: Clinton vs its climate twin
Top match: Mount Airy, MD
| Month | Clinton | Mount Airy |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| High | Low | Precip | High | Low | Precip | |
| January | 37.8°F | 20.6°F | 3.93 in | 39.1°F | 24.5°F | 3.41 in |
| February | 40.9°F | 21.8°F | 3.11 in | 42.6°F | 26.1°F | 2.98 in |
| March | 49.6°F | 29.0°F | 4.52 in | 51.6°F | 33.1°F | 4.04 in |
| April | 62.5°F | 38.7°F | 4.14 in | 63.9°F | 42.9°F | 3.62 in |
| May | 72.4°F | 48.6°F | 4.28 in | 72.5°F | 52.8°F | 4.35 in |
| June | 80.9°F | 58.0°F | 4.77 in | 80.2°F | 61.5°F | 4.67 in |
| July | 85.9°F | 63.3°F | 4.94 in | 84.3°F | 66.0°F | 4.49 in |
| August | 84.1°F | 61.4°F | 4.24 in | 82.6°F | 64.6°F | 4.18 in |
| September | 77.4°F | 54.0°F | 4.39 in | 75.7°F | 57.6°F | 4.76 in |
| October | 65.0°F | 42.3°F | 4.46 in | 64.5°F | 46.5°F | 4.01 in |
| November | 53.3°F | 33.2°F | 3.50 in | 53.3°F | 36.4°F | 3.49 in |
| December | 42.8°F | 26.2°F | 4.66 in | 43.5°F | 29.5°F | 3.89 in |
How this is computed
Each city is represented by a 24-dimensional vector: 12 monthly average temperatures and 12 monthly average precipitations. Each dimension is z-score normalized across the population of US cities, so that temperature variance and precipitation variance contribute proportionally. Distance between cities is Euclidean.
